How to fill out section 403b program:

01
Gather necessary information: Before filling out the section 403b program, gather all the required information such as your personal details, employer information, and financial documents.
02
Understand your eligibility: Determine if you are eligible to contribute to a section 403b program. Generally, these programs are available to employees of certain tax-exempt organizations such as public schools, hospitals, and charitable organizations.
03
Consult with your employer: Reach out to your employer or human resources department to obtain the necessary forms and guidance for filling out the section 403b program. They will provide you with the appropriate paperwork to initiate the process.
04
Complete the enrollment form: Fill out the enrollment form provided by your employer. This form will require you to provide your personal information such as your name, address, social security number, and employment details.
05
Select your contribution amount: Decide on the amount you want to contribute to your section 403b program. This is typically a percentage of your salary or a fixed dollar amount. Consider your financial goals and consult with a financial advisor if needed.
06
Choose your investment options: Section 403b programs often offer a range of investment options such as mutual funds, annuities, and target-date funds. Review the available options and select the investments that align with your risk tolerance and retirement objectives.
07
Nominate beneficiaries: Designate your beneficiaries who will receive the funds in the event of your death. This ensures that your hard-earned money goes to the individuals or organizations of your choice.
08
Submit the form: Once you have completed all the necessary sections, review the form for accuracy and sign it. Keep a copy for your records and submit the form to your employer or the designated contact person.

Who needs section 403b program:

01
Employees of tax-exempt organizations: Section 403b programs are primarily designed for employees of tax-exempt organizations, including public schools, hospitals, non-profit organizations, and religious organizations.
02
Teachers and school staff: Many educators and school staff members, such as teachers, administrators, and support staff, are eligible for section 403b programs. These programs provide an opportunity to save for retirement while enjoying potential tax advantages.
03
Healthcare professionals: Healthcare professionals working in hospitals, clinics, and other medical facilities can benefit from participating in section 403b programs. It allows them to build a retirement nest egg while enjoying potential tax benefits.
04
Non-profit employees: Employees working in non-profit organizations, including charitable and cultural institutions, often have access to section 403b programs. These programs can provide a valuable tool for saving for retirement while being part of a mission-driven organization.
05
Ministers and clergy members: Section 403b programs are also available to ministers and clergy members of religious organizations. These individuals can contribute to their retirement savings while adhering to their religious beliefs.
Overall, section 403b programs cater to individuals working in tax-exempt organizations, helping them save for retirement and potentially enjoy tax advantages. The eligibility may vary, so it's important to consult with your employer or HR department to determine if you qualify for a section 403b program.

Section 403(b) program is a retirement savings plan available to employees of certain non-profit organizations and public education institutions.
Employers offering a section 403(b) program are required to file relevant tax forms and documents.
To fill out section 403(b) program, employers need to provide information about the plan, contributions, and participants.
The purpose of section 403(b) program is to help employees save for retirement through tax-advantaged contributions.
Section 403(b) program requires reporting on contributions, investments, and distributions related to the retirement savings plan.
